Title Small molecule probe for IBD risk variant GPR65 I231L alters cytokine signaling networks through positive allosteric modulation
Organism Mus musculus
Experiment type Expression profiling by high throughput sequencing
Summary BRD5075 is a positive allosteric modulator of GPR65. Activity has been demonstrated by cAMP production in HeLa cells overexpessing GPR65 and target engagment has been confirmed. BRD5075 also decreases TNF-a secretion by GPR65 WT BMDCs. Goal is to identify differentially expressed genes in response to this GPR65 PAM
 
Overall design Total 90 samples. GPR65 WT, variant I231L, and KO BMDCs stimulated with different pH and GPR65 PAM in triplicate on the same plate for each timepoint (2 hours and 6 hours). Positive control is PGE2, negative is DMSO.
